  • Fruita: Nestled a mere 0.8 miles from Capitol Reef National Park, Fruita is a charming village that draws outdoor enthusiasts and adventurers alike. Known for its breathtaking scenery and recreational opportunities, Fruita offers easy access to hiking trails and the stunning landscapes of the national park. The village sees moderate seasonal travel, with peaks in March to April and September, making it an ideal base for exploring the rich desert terrain. Don't miss the chance to visit local landmarks that showcase the area's natural beauty and history.
  • Grover: Located 6 miles from Capitol Reef National Park, Grover is a quaint village that offers a unique blend of outdoor adventures and scenic beauty. Seasonal travel peaks in April to May and October, drawing visitors eager to explore its nearby recreational areas and campgrounds. Grover is perfect for those looking to immerse themselves in nature, with access to ski resorts in the winter and national park attractions throughout the year. The village’s serene atmosphere and proximity to stunning desert landscapes make it a great place to unwind and connect with nature.

Hike the Hickman Bridge Trail, located 2 miles from the park, to experience stunning scenery and adventure. Explore the Cohab Canyon Trail, only 1 mile away, for a captivating outdoor journey. For a unique outdoor experience, visit the Ke Bullock Waterfowl Management Area, situated 16 miles from the park.

  • Capitol Reef National Park Visitor Center: Located a short 0.1 mile from the park entrance, this visitor center is your gateway to adventure. With family-friendly exhibits and knowledgeable staff, you can gather essential information about the park's trails, wildlife, and geology before setting out to explore.
  • Panorama Point & Gooseneck Overlook: Situated 2 miles away, this breathtaking lookout offers stunning panoramic views of the colorful rock formations and canyons. It's an ideal spot for outdoor enthusiasts and a romantic setting for couples to savor the beauty of Utah’s landscape.
  • Petroglyphs Panel: Also 2 miles from the park, this archaeological site features ancient rock carvings that reveal the rich cultural history of the region. It’s a unique opportunity to connect with the past and appreciate the artistry of Native American cultures.
